Module: Reck

Extended by:
Reck
Included in:
Reck
Defined in:
lib/reck.rb,
lib/reck/version.rb,
lib/reck/application.rb

Defined Under Namespace

Classes: Application, Created, Forbidden, NotFound, Ok, Response, Route

Constant Summary collapse

VERSION =
'0.0.2'.freeze
STATUS =
{
  Ok => 200,
  Created => 201,
  Forbidden => 403,
  NotFound => 404
}.freeze

Instance Method Summary collapse

Instance Method Details

#route(path, &block) ⇒ Object



65
66
67
# File 'lib/reck/application.rb', line 65

def route(path, &block)
  Application.routes.unshift(Route.new(path, block))
end